'Sesame Street' Veteran Bob McGrath ... Dead at 90

Bob McGrath -- one of the original human stars on 'Sesame Street,' and a longtime staple on the show for years -- has died ... this according to his loved ones.

The actor's family shared the sad news Sunday, writing on his official Facebook page ... "Our father Bob McGrath, passed away today. He died peacefully at home, surrounded by his family."

McGrath will best be remembered as a recurring cast member of the beloved children's series ... having made his first appearance when the show first aired in the '60s. He was featured in the pilot in 1969, playing himself, and went on to work in an additional 47 seasons. He stopped acting on 'Sesame Street' in 2017 ... his last episode was 'Having a Ball.'

His contributions to 'Sesame Street' can't be overstated ... not only did he provide educational lessons for children through his interactions with the puppets -- but he brought a musical element to the show too, with original songs like "People in Your Neighborhood," "Sing a Song," "If You're Happy And You Know It" and even the 'SS' theme song.

While Bob stepped away from appearing on-camera for 'Sesame Street' in recent years ... he continued to work with Sesame Workshop -- the company that runs the franchise -- by going to public events and serving as an advocate.

Bob starred in countless 'Sesame Street' productions over the years -- including standalone films, sing-alongs, holiday specials, video games and more. He was one of the longest-standing human adult cast members on the series. He's survived by his wife and kids.

Iran Conflicting Reports 'Morality Police' Being Disbanded?

Conflicting reports have come in about what Iran plans to do about its "morality police" -- who are said to be responsible for the death of a woman who wouldn't comply with the hijab law.

Iran's Attorney General Mohammad Jafar Montazeri was quoted as saying that the country's Guidance Patrol would be abolished going forward ... and that their rules on women having to wear hijabs in public would be placed under review -- this per local media.

A state media agency, however, refuted this ... suggesting Montazeri had spoken out of turn, and that any disbandment of the morality police falls under the jurisdiction of the interior ministry -- not the judiciary or parliament. No official word from that department so far.

The news of a potential shift in the nation's strict regulations against women were taking as a huge win after months of protests following the death of 22-year-old Mahsa Amini in September, who died as a result of injuries she sustained while being detained in September.

There has been massive protests and civil unrest both there in Iran and elsewhere around the world as people rallied together to show solidarity for Iranian women in the wake of Amini's passing.

Amini is said to not have been wearing a head scarf properly, which is when Guidance Patrol officers approached and tried to get her to put it on fully. This issue's been a longstanding one, and now it seems to be reaching a boiling point -- assuming Iran will actually budge.

L.A.'s Griffith Park Pony Rides Historic Attraction Shuttering ... Owner Blames Activists

The Griffith Park Pony Rides and Petting Zoo operation is closing its doors for good, it seems after the City cut ties -- and the owner is blaming activists who've been on his ass.

Steve Weeks -- who's been running the place for years now -- broke the news this weekend on Facebook, writing ... "It is with much sadness that I announce that Griffith Park Pony Rides will be ceasing operations December 21, 2022. I have received a letter from Los Angeles Recreation and Parks stating that our contract will not be renewed."

He adds, "After 74 years serving the children and parents of Los Angeles, this iconic institution will be closed forever by order of the City."

Weeks says this is a direct result of extremists who've been protesting his establishment for months, explaining ... "You have all followed our fight against these few radical animal rights activists. Despite our year long fight to answer the untrue statements of these individuals, our efforts were not heard. This was the city decision and not the pony rides choice."

As for what's to become of all the animals there -- which entail way more than just the ponies themselves -- Weeks says he's attempting to relocate them now. He writes, "In the days ahead I will be attempting to find forever homes for our many ponies. I am determined to find homes for our ponies with qualified horsepeople who will care as much about our ponies as I do. If you are interested in [providing] a home please message me."

GPPR has been open since 1948, and was a staple attraction for Los Angeles-area families for a long time. Kids could ride their ponies around their stables and track -- and they were able to get up close and personal with other livestock, like goats, sheep, bunnies, etc.

In recent months, the establishment has been under siege by demonstrators and other parties who've accused the owners of mistreating the animals by forcing them to give rides in extreme heat during the summer -- among other claims of alleged animal abuse ... all of which Griffith Park Pony Rides has denied.

This even got to the L.A. City Council, who ordered a review of their business. It seems they found something was amiss, 'cause they're closing the place down -- apparently forever.

'Twin Peaks' Actor Al Strobel One-Armed Man, Dead at 83

Al Strobel -- an actor famous for his work in the "Twin Peaks" franchise -- has died.

The news came down Sunday courtesy of producer Sabrina Sutherland, who's worked with David Lynch on a lot of projects over the years. She took to Facebook to write, "I am sad to have to post that Al Strobel passed away last night. I loved him dearly."

No cause of death was provided, nor were any other details offered.

Strobel is best known for playing the one-armed man during pretty much every "Twin Peaks" installment -- including the original TV show from the early '90s, the spinoff movie thereafter and the reboot from 2017 ... for all of which he always reprised his role as Phillip Gerard.

Gerard was a traveling shoe salesman who'd occasionally get possessed by a spirit known as Mike -- who used to work with another shady character (also dead) named Bob ... the entity that inhabited Leland Palmer, who ultimately killed Laura Palmer -- the central character.

His character comes in and out of the plot a lot throughout the full 'TW' saga ... and was oftentimes featured in bizarre dream sequences that Kyle MacLachlan's character, Agent Cooper, would find himself in ... all in an effort to unspool the big murder mystery.

Through it all ... Strobel always nailed it in his performances, which were kinda campy -- but so good too. He was an amputee in real life ... having lost his arm in a car accident.

In addition to his "Twin Peaks" role, Strobel also acted in films like "Megaville," "Sitting Target," "Child of Darkness, Child of Light," "Ricochet River" and more.
